【Python】全网最新最全Pyecharts可视化教程(三):制作多个子图
1
在介紹了Pyecharts的普通繪圖和對(duì)地圖的繪制之后,今天小編將對(duì)Pyecharts繪制多個(gè)子圖的能力進(jìn)行簡(jiǎn)單的展示,并且將其應(yīng)用在具體的案例之上來(lái)進(jìn)行演示,看看其出來(lái)的效果如何
1
Grid()??
使用者可以自定義結(jié)合Line/Bar/Kine/Scatter/EffectScatter/Pie等圖表,將不同類型的圖表畫在一個(gè)可視化文件中,但是需要注意的是,第一張圖需為X/Y軸的圖,即不能為Pie,其他位置順序隨意,例如
2
Overlap()??
使用者可以自定義結(jié)合Line/Bar/Kine/Scatter/EffectScatter/Pie等圖表,將不同類型的圖表畫在一張圖上,利用第一個(gè)圖表為基礎(chǔ),之后的數(shù)據(jù)都會(huì)畫在第一個(gè)圖表之上,而在新版的pyecharts中,直接對(duì)圖表使用overlap()方法即可
3
Page()??
Pyecharts中的Page()方法的功能較為全面,使用起來(lái)的較為簡(jiǎn)單,只需將一個(gè)個(gè)繪制完成的圖形往Page()方法中添加即可,
從圖中可以看出的是Page()方法中添加了柱狀圖、折線圖、餅狀圖以及散點(diǎn)圖等圖表
4
Timeline()??
在Pyecharts中的Timeline()方法將提供時(shí)間線輪播多張圖,例如
5
總的來(lái)說(shuō)??
總的來(lái)說(shuō),我們能夠使用Grid(),overlap(),Page以及Timeline()來(lái)實(shí)現(xiàn)繪制多張子圖的功能,其步驟也是十分的相似。愿讀者能夠通過(guò)可視化等方式在混亂的數(shù)據(jù)中發(fā)現(xiàn)其中的美,happy weekend!!
| 步驟 | 描述 | 代碼示例 |
| 1 | 實(shí)例一個(gè)具體類型的對(duì)象 | page=Page() |
| 2 | 往里面添加具體圖表 | page.add(bar) |
| 3 | 在jupyter_notebook中渲染 | page.render_notebook() |
總結(jié)
以上是生活随笔為你收集整理的【Python】全网最新最全Pyecharts可视化教程(三):制作多个子图的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問(wèn)題。
- 上一篇: 【论文相关】1.1 T 的 arXiv
- 下一篇: 【Python基础】本地利用ssh远程连